1 Includes life sciences, physical sciences, mathematics/statistics, computer science, and engineering.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
2 Includes life sciences and physical sciences.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
3 Includes mathematics/statistics and computer science.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
4 Refers to the mean of the data values for all reporting OECD countries, to which each country reporting data contributes equally. The average is omitted for years in which less than 75 percent of the countries reported data.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
5 Country did not exist in its current form in the given year.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
6 Data for 1985 are for the former West Germany. | ||||||||||||||||||||||||
NOTE: Data in this table refer to degrees classified by the Organization for Economic Cooperation and Development (OECD) as International Standard Classification of Education (ISCED) level 5A, first award. This level corresponds to the bachelor's degree in the United States. Data for Luxembourg are not shown because tertiary students study for only 1 year in Luxembourg.
